Parallel Polarisation

Parallel polarisation technology captures images formed by light reflected from the surface (stratum corneum) of the scalp. It filters out scattered light beneath the scalp surface, enhancing epidermal reflection and improving clarity. This magnifies local details, allowing clear observation of scalp surface texture and oil distribution.

  • Scalp smoothness or roughness
  • Areas of oiliness or dryness
  • Surface texture irregularities
  • Early signs of clogged follicles or buildup

Scalp Fluorescence Map (UV Analysis)

UV Analysis allows the device to capture signals from multiple layers of the scalp, highlighting subtle conditions such as follicle blockages, dandruff, and residues that are not visible under normal lighting.

  • Blockage of scalp hair follicle openings
  • Presence of dandruff or flakes
  • Accumulation of fluorescent agents (e.g., residues from products or pollution)
  • Areas of scalp requiring targeted care

Cross-Polarised Light Analysis

Using a special cross-polariser lens, direct reflected light from the scalp surface is minimised. This allows images formed by light reflected from the basal layer and dermis to enter the lens. Since these deeper layers are rich in melanin and hemoglobin, this mode visualises deep scalp conditions, including capillaries, pigmentation, and follicle health.

  • Hair thickness and density
  • White or grey hair distribution
  • Hair follicle health and structure
  • Presence of dandruff or flaking
  • Red blood streaks or sensitive inflammation
  • Pigmentation or abnormal colouring in the scalp

My SkinIQ - Device Specifications

Advanced Skin & Scalp Analysis System

My SkinIQ - Device Specifications

Visualisation Modes

Skin Analysis – 8 Spectral Imaging Modes
  • White Light
  • Negative Polarised Light
  • Positive Polarised Light
  • Wood’s Light
  • UV Light
  • Brown Light (Pigment Mapping)
  • Red Light (Vascular Analysis)
  • Mixed Light
Scalp Analysis – 4 Imaging Modes
  • White Light
  • Negative Polarised Light
  • Positive Polarised Light
  • UV Light

Advanced Diagnostic Technology

  • Separate High-Resolution Microscopic Imager
  • Moisture Content Detection (Skin & Scalp)
  • Multi-Spectral Solid-State LED Illumination
  • High-Definition Image Capture Across All Modes

Technology Specifications

  • Display: Integrated 10.6" x 18.1" Android Touchscreen
  • Operating System: Fully Integrated Android System
  • No external applications, downloads, or iPads required
  • Connectivity: Built-in Dual-Band WiFi (2.4G & 5G)
  • Cloud Storage: Unlimited Secure Cloud Storage Included
  • Mode of Operation: Standalone Individual Screen System
  • Patient Reporting: Instant QR Code Digital Reports
  • Cloud-Based Image Storage & Access

Physical Specifications

  • Weight: 14.1 kg (31.1 lbs)
  • Stand Height: Adjustable 101cm – 145cm (39.8" – 57.1")
  • Mobile Stand Included
  • 2 x Built-in PowerPoints Integrated into Stand
